> Regarding hang gliding in Argentina. I've never did it there (I did it
> in Rio de Janeiro, Brasil!!!), but I know they use to have a ramp for
> foot launch in a place called "Cuchi Corral"
> http://ar.geocities.com/cortescamia/AftCba.htm (Cordoba province).
>
> They also have seasonal towing in Buenos Aires Province.
